I created a spell for a campaign i'm in and am wanting it to only be available for one person or if that's not possible have it only available for the sorcerer class. I have the "Available for classes" section tagged with only sorcerer but when I look at another players character (Wizard) available spells to learn its on there even though it should be tagged for only sorcerer.
Does anyone know how I can either make it available for one person or just the sorcerer class?
You’re doing it correctly to have it only be a Sorcerer spell. It’s a glitch. Did you use another spell that does appear on the Wizard spell list as a template to make this one? I ask because the same thing is happening to me for a spell I earmarked for Artificers only showing up for Clerics (I think because I used a Cleric spell as a template)
